Cultivation and Grafting of Cucumber in Greenhouse
1. Preparation before grafting
1.1 Selection of Cucumber Rootstocks
There are many kinds of rootstocks suitable for grafting cucumbers, such as Chinese pumpkin, loofah, and gourd, but most of them have a great influence on the quality of cucumbers, and the quality of cucumbers is poor, and the cucumbers that are grafted out have poor taste. According to the experience of recent years, black seed pumpkin is low-temperature tolerant and has good affinity with cucumbers. It is the most ideal rootstock for cucumber grafting.

1.3 Seed treatment
Staining for 2 - 3 days before sowing can eliminate bacteria and make buds neat. Seed disinfection: 1 high temperature disinfection. The seeds are placed in 90-95 °C water for 5-7 seconds, which can kill or inactivate pathogens or viruses. 2 Wen Tang disinfection. The seeds were placed in 50-55°C saline solution, kept stirring for 15 minutes, and then soaked in warm water of 25-50°C for 4-6 hours. 3 potassium permanganate disinfection. Soak it with 0.1%-0.5% potassium permanganate solution for 3 hours and wash it with water. 4 sodium phosphate disinfection. The seeds were injected into a 0.1%-0.5% sodium phosphate solution to kill mosaic virus on the seed surface.

2. Grafting method
2.1 plug method
When using the plug-in method, we must first sow the black-skinned squash and then sow the cucumbers. The difference between the two is about 5 days. When the black-skin squash grows to 2 leaves and 1 heart, the cucumber can be grafted when it grows to 2 leaves and 1 heart. The specific operation is as follows: 1 d before grafting, the nutrition of the black-skinned squash is poured into water to increase the survival rate of grafting. Remove the top bud of the black-skinned squash, ie, the growing point, and use your right hand to pinch the bamboo stick. Hold the thumb and index finger of the left hand to pinch the hypocotyl of the black-skinned squash so that the top of the bamboo sticks closely to the inside of the base of the root of the anvil cotyledon to another. The cotyledons below the oblique insertion, the insertion depth is generally about 0.5 cm, can not pierce the surface to prevent the scion to produce adventitious roots; can not be worn into the hollow part of the rootstock stems do not reach the stem side of the stem on the other side, so as not to form a small Old seedlings. Then cut the scion of the cucumber, choose a robust cucumber seedling, pinch the two cotyledons of the cucumber with the left thumb and the ring finger, clamp the root of the cucumber between the index finger and the middle finger, straighten the hypocotyls of the cucumber, and turn the right thumb and index finger. Hold the blade, knife from 0.4 to 0.5 cm below the cotyledon of the cucumber, and cut 1 to the opposite side. The cut scion, the length of its cutting edge, the thickness of the scion should be consistent with the incision of the rootstock, knife edge to be smooth. The first knife can be cut longer, the second knife is generally controlled at about 0.5 cm, and the knife edge is cut into a wedge shape. After the scion is cut, the bamboo stick is pulled out from the rootstock, and the scion is gently pressed to make the scion and the rootstock fully agree. Leave no gaps. The scion cotyledon and the cotyledon of the rootstock become "cross-shaped", and the depth of the scion insertion is equal to the degree of scion cutting and the rootstock. The pressure from cutting to inserting the scion should be steady, quasi, and fast. Gradually grafted cucumber seedlings were placed in advance in a prefabricated arch shed. The ground in the shed must be watered first to increase the humidity on the ground to facilitate survival. Spray a few drops of water with a sprayer every few lines. The drops should not be too large. Do not spray at the interface. After being laid, cover tightly with plastic cloth, moisturize, keep warm, shading treatment.
2.2 connection method
Grafting by grafting, cucumbers should be sowed 5 days ahead of schedule. Cucumbers and squash are sown in the seedling plate. When the stem height is about 7 cm, the grafting is best. The specific approach is: firstly rooting seedlings and scionling seedlings from the seedbed, cutting off the squash with a sterilized blade or bamboo skewer. The growth point of the seedling was 0.5 to 1.0 cm below the cotyledon and the side parallel to the cotyledon direction was cut by a knife with a blade of 45 down to 2/5 to 1/2 the depth of the hypocotyls, and about 1 cm in length. Then take the scion, and cut one knife at a height of 1.5 cm below the cotyledon in the direction perpendicular to the cotyledon to reach 1â„2 to 2/3 of the hypocotyl. The length is equal to that of the rootstock, and the rootstock and the scion's incision are embedded. , gently squeeze the interface with your hand, do not loosen, prevent the interface from being misplaced, and then use a grafting clip to fix the interface, so that the cucumber cotyledons are higher than the pumpkin cotyledons into a "10" shape. After the harvest is completed, the seedlings are immediately planted in a nutrient bowl and placed in a pre-prepared arch shed. Care should be taken to gently grasp the grafting interface when planting. In order to avoid the adventitious roots from contact between the scion and the soil, the distance between the stem roots should be about 1 cm, and the interface should be 3–4 cm away from the nutrient soil. The rootstocks and the scions were rooted before the success. Immediately after grafting for 10 to 15 days, remove the dressing and cut the root of the scion with a blade. After cutting the root, cool the seedlings and cultivate strong seedlings.
3. Grafting seedling management
3.1 Temperature
Generally 3–5 days after grafting, 24-26°C during the day, no more than 27°C; 18–20°C at night, no less than 15°C. 3 - 5 days after the beginning of ventilation and gradually reduce the temperature. During the day can be reduced to 22 - 24 °C. 12 - 15 °C at night.
3.2 moisturizing
The relative humidity of the arch shed within 3 to 5 days after grafting is maintained between 85% and 90%, but the soil moisture in the soil should not be too high to avoid rotten seedlings.
3.3 shading
Cover small sheds with thin straw or shade nets, adjust the temperature and humidity appropriately according to the weather conditions. When the temperature is low, uncover the grasshoppers and receive the weak light scattering. Shading before and after noon, after gradually increase the time to see light, no longer shading after 1 week.
3.4 Ventilation
After grafting for 3 to 5 days, when the grafted seedlings begin to grow, ventilation can be started and the ventilation should be small. Afterwards, the grafts gradually increase and gradually extend. Generally, they are ventilated for 9 to 10 days. After the ventilation, pay attention to the observation of the seedlings, and when the wilting is found, promptly fill the shade with water.
3.5 Shear the hypocotyls of the scion
The adventitious seedlings cut off the hypocotyls of cucumbers at 10-12 days. The method is to cut 1 knife at 1 cm below the interface, and then cut 1 knife near the ground. The purpose of cutting 2 cutters is to prevent the hypocotyls from healing again.
3.6 Removal of new branches and leaves of rootstock (black-skinned squash)
The new rootstock of the rootstock affects the normal growth of the cucumber and should be removed promptly. In addition, to check if the cucumber grows adventitious roots, if it should be promptly removed.
